Overview of Domestic Disney Parks

● Every day, 250,000 guests make their way to and from Walt Disney World's various theme parks, attractions and hotels via a mass transit system that consists of more than 270 buses, 12 monorail trains and a fleet of boats and water taxis.

● Walt Disney World spans 25,000 acres and 42 square miles. Disney's Animal Kingdom alone occupies 403 acres. Less than 34 percent of this has been developed, although a quarter has been designated as a wilderness preserve.

Overview of Domestic Disney Parks● There are almost 25,000 rooms spread

across the resort's hotels, campsites, cabins and Disney Vacation Club properties. It would take you more than 68 years to stay in every single one of these at a rate of one per night.

Overview of Domestic Disney Parks

● There are more than 300 dining outlets at the resort, with 350 chefs on staff to help keep guests well-fed. Every year, the resort serves up 10 million hamburgers, 1.6 million turkey drumsticks, 6 million hotdogs, 9 million pounds of french french fries and 300,000 pounds of popcorn. These are washed down with 75 million Coca-Colas and 13 million bottles of water.

● There are 2,000 acres of turf at Walt Disney World, requiring 450,000 mowing miles every year to keep in shape. That's the equivalent of 18 trips around the Earth at the equator!

How Does International Tourism Affect Disney

Domestically?• International traffic jumped 7% at both

Walt Disney World and Disneyland, outpacing domestic attendance growth at the two resorts.

• International tourists make up a bigger piece of the pie at Disney World, where they typically comprise between 18% and 22% of total attendance.

How Does International Tourism Affect Disney

Domestically?• Foreign visitors spent an estimated $87.1

billion on U.S. travel and tourism-related goods and services between January and June. That includes spending on hotels, restaurants, entertainment, local transportation and airfares on U.S. airlines.

• International visitor spending in June alone rose 5 percent from a year ago, up to $14.6 billion.
